The signals and idlers from a pair of matched, doubly resonant optical parametric amplifiers (OPAs) can be combined to yield polarization-entangled vector signal and idler beams. Within any coincidence interval much longer than the OPA cavity lifetime, every signal photon of polarization
is accompanied by an idler photon of the conjugate polarization
´, and vice versa. For periodically poled lithium tantalate OPAs, the pair production rate is estimated to be approximately 1.5 × 106
s-1
, within a 30 MHz bandwidth at a 795 nm centre wavelength and a 70 ns duration coincidence interval, using only 0.7 mW of pump power per OPA.
